    VXLAN to discover neighbors:
    ==> Flood and learn = to build MAC tables (consumes a lot)
    ==> BGP EVPN (VTEP switches share info with BGP)

      VXLAN isn't simple. Being able to have multiple layer 2 networks communicate with each other over a layer 3 network, without the layer 2 traffic being processed by layer 3 protocols isn't simple. The simple version would be a VPN, but that is point-to-point, VXLAN operates as multipoint-to-multipoint.
      There are offerings that use VXLAN but also deploy automation to simplify the administrative process. One such offering is Cisco ACI.
